Remodeling costs vary based on your specific goals. Choosing high-end materials like natural stone, custom cabinetry, or designer hardware will increase the total. Labor costs fluctuate depending on whether you are simply updating fixtures or doing a full layout overhaul that requires moving plumbing and electrical lines. Keeping your existing footprint is the most effective way to save, while expanding the space or adding luxury features like steam showers pushes the budget higher. Bathroom wall panels for Tulsa homes offer a sleek, modern look and are highly water-resistant. Materials like PVC or acrylic are excellent choices for showers and tub surrounds. They are low-maintenance and come in various finishes that mimic tile or stone. These panels can also be installed more quickly than traditional tile.
